Nationals 3, Giants 0
WASHINGTON — Jason Marquis pitched a five-hitter to beat Tim Lincecum, and reserve outfielder Laynce Nix made a rare start and hit a two-run homer. Marquis struck out seven and walked none in his fourth major-league shutout and first since 2009 with Colorado. He also had an RBI single and is batting .385. Making his sixth start of the season, Nix drove a 1-and-2 breaking ball to rightfield in the second inning for his third homer. It was the second one Lincecum has allowed this year.
